Our Story
Rooted in the spiritual and natural charm of Bharuch along the Narmada River, Nitin Tailor walked away from a comfortable IT career in Bangalore to serve his motherland. Armed with degrees from IIIT Bangalore and Sweden, alongside Stanford certification in Technology Entrepreneurship, he returned to Gujarat to leverage technology for rural healthcare and education.
This passion birthed Serve Happiness Foundation, a platform dedicated to uplifting rural communities and bridging the gap between social thinkers and doers.
Key Milestones:
Prerna Yatras: Launched experiential journeys—starting with the Narmada Prerna Yatra (later expanding to Sabarmati and Tapi)—to connect youth with local changemakers and foster rural entrepreneurship.
National Recognition: The Narmada Prerna Yatra report was officially launched by Dr. A.P.J. Abdul Kalam in 2015, who praised its focus on rural development through enterprise.
Global Impact: Awarded IIIT Bangalore’s Entrepreneur of the Year (2014), Nitin was invited to the UN Headquarters in New York as a founding member of the World Happiness Consortium.
Today, Serve Happiness continues to build a national movement—inspiring youth to drive sustainable change in education, healthcare, eco-tourism, and agriculture across India.
